Adam Lanza and the Newtown Massacre

When Adam Peter Lanza, just 20 years old, burst into the Sandy Hook Elementary School in Newtown Connecticut, armed to the teeth and wearing black battle fatigues, and shot 20 small children and 6 of their teachers, he created a hole so big in the heart of their grieving parents and relatives that it can never be forgotten or healed. What caused this young man to commit this unspeakably horrible crime? Pamela Lillian Valemont, the world's first forensic numerological criminal profiler, compiles a chart for Adam Lanza and compares it with some of the world's most heinous mass murderers, like Adolf Hitler, and the youthful Boston marathon bombers, brothers Dzhokhar and Tamerlan Tsarnaev. She also looks at the Preppers, the band of people who included mother of Adam Lanza, Nancy. This ultra-right-wing group of fanatics believe that they must prepare for the end times, when economic ruin comes and governments cannot be either trusted or relied upon to protect them from attackers and invasion of their country.
